  • the present invention relates to a disk unit comprising a tray for conveying a disk which is a storage medium, and an electronic apparatus comprising the disk unit. More particularly, the present invention relates to a disk unit having a structure for preventing a disk broken in the disk unit from being thrown out of the disk unit and a dustproof structure for preventing dust from entering into the disk unit, and an electronic apparatus comprising the disk unit.

  • the electronic apparatus having the built-in type disk unit has a tray door which is provided in front of a tray opening provided in a front surface of a unit casing through which a tray is loaded and unloaded, and is opened or closed in association with an conveyance action of the tray.
  • the tray door is provided in a front panel serving as a front outer appearance of the electronic apparatus.
  • the tray which is initially housed in the unit casing of the disk unit needs to be unloaded from the electronic apparatus, and thereafter, the disk needs to be loaded from the outside of the electronic apparatus into the unit casing. Therefore, the user selects and presses one of operation buttons provided on the front panel which is used to unload the tray (open/close button), so that a tray drive mechanism provided in the unit casing of the disk unit acts in a direction in which the tray is unloaded from the electronic apparatus, and therefore, the tray door provided in the front panel is opened in association with the tray unloading action.
  • the tray present in the unit casing is unloaded from the electronic apparatus via the tray opening provided in the front surface of the unit casing and an opening portion opened by the association action of the tray door provided in the front panel.
  • a disk is placed onto the tray unloaded from the electronic apparatus, and thereafter, the user lightly pushes a front end portion of the tray or presses the “open/close” operation button provided on the front panel, so that the tray drive mechanism acts in a direction in which the tray is loaded into the unit casing of the disk unit built in the electronic apparatus. Therefore, the tray is withdrawn and housed into the unit casing via the opening portion of the front panel where the tray door is open, and the tray opening provided in the front surface of the unit casing. Note that the tray door provided in the front panel closes the opening portion in association with the tray loading action.
  • the disk on the tray which has been loaded into the electronic apparatus is rotated while being held slightly above the tray by a turntable provided in the unit casing of the disk unit. In this state, information is written onto the disk or information recorded on the disk is read, using a well-known optical technique.
  • the tray on which the disk is being placed is unloaded from the electronic apparatus by the above-described tray unloading action. In this state, the disk can be removed or exchanged. Thereafter, the tray is loaded into the unit casing of the disk unit by the above-described tray loading action.

  • a rotational speed of the turntable provided in the disk unit is, for example, about 2000 rpm (revolutions/minute), which is sufficient for reproduction-dedicated DVD players.
  • DVD recorders capable of recording and reproduction require a rotational speed of as high as about 9000 rpm.
  • the rotational speed tends to be further increased with a recent increase in the speed of digital processing or the like.
  • the rotating disk When the disk on the turntable is rotated at such high speed, the rotating disk may be broken due to damage, though it is considerably rare.
  • the rotating disk When the rotating disk is broken, broken pieces of the disk which are scattered from the tray opening 102 due to centrifugal force are thrown out of the disk unit 100 , and in addition, are likely to be thrown of the electronic apparatus through a tray door (not shown) provided in the front panel, in the case of the structure of FIGS. 5 and 6 .
  • the unit casing 101 of the disk unit 100 is formed of a synthetic resin. Also, an upper front portion of the unit casing 101 has the tray opening 102 which is open upward. Therefore, due to the structure, broken pieces of a disk are easily thrown out through the tray opening 102 without striking the tray 103 or the like.
  • a first protrusion bent to an arc is provided on a surface of the tray along an outer periphery of a disk, and a second protrusion protruding downward is provided on an inner surface of a top plate in a manner which allows it to overlie the first protrusion.
  • An object of the present invention is to provide a disk unit of this type and an electronic apparatus comprising the disk unit which have a simple and inexpensive structure which does not hinder the reduction of thickness, and reliably prevent broken pieces of a disk rotated by a turntable from being thrown out of the disk unit, and in addition, obtain a dustproof effect when a tray is housed.
  • a disk unit with a tray comprises, at least, a unit casing composed of a main body frame open upward and a plate covering the upper opening of the main body frame, and a tray for placing and conveying a disk.
  • a cut of a front surface of the main body frame is provided as a tray opening through which the tray is loaded and unloaded, the cut being wider than it is long.
  • the tray performs a disk unloading action of pushing the tray from the inside of the unit casing via the tray opening toward the front of the unit casing, and a disk loading action of withdrawing and housing the tray via the tray opening into the unit casing.
  • An upper edge frame is provided upside of the tray opening on the front surface of the main body frame, the upper edge frame being wider than it is long, and a protrusion-like extending portion extending higher than an upper edge of the tray opening is provided at a front end portion of the tray, so that the upper edge frame and the extending portion close the tray opening when the tray is loaded.
  • the extending portion provided at the front end of the tray and the upper edge frame provided on the front surface of the main body frame overlap each other in a front-to-rear direction at the tray opening provided in the main body frame (the extending portion is in front of the upper edge frame).
  • the extending portion provided at the front end portion of the tray externally covers the main body frame to close the tray opening.
  • the double structure of the extending portion and the upper edge frame can reliably prevent the broken disk pieces from being thrown out.
  • the double structure of the extending portion and the upper edge frame eliminates a gap which otherwise conventionally occurs between the tray and the tray opening when the tray is housed in the unit casing, thereby making it possible to provide a dustproof effect with respect to the inside of the unit casing.
  • the simple structure in which the extending portion and the upper edge frame overlap each other in the front-to-rear direction allows simple and easy processing and assembly of parts.
  • the extending portion and the upper edge frame overlapping each other in the front-to-rear direction do not have an influence on the height of the disk unit.

  • the disk unit 1 has a function of optically reproducing, or recording and reproducing, a disk, such as a DVD, a CD or the like.
  • the disk unit 1 comprises a flat box-shaped unit casing 2 .
  • the unit casing 2 is composed of a main body frame 3 which is open upward and is formed of a synthetic resin, and a thin metal plate 4 which serves as a top plate for covering the upper opening of the main body frame 3 .
  • the main body frame 3 and the plate 4 constitute an outer appearance shape of the disk unit 1 .
  • the main body frame 3 of this embodiment is formed of a molded synthetic resin in view of cost, weight, ease of processing and the like of the disk unit 1 .
  • the tray 5 for conveying a disk is formed of a molded synthetic resin in view of a load of the tray 5 to the tray drive mechanism and the like as well as the reasons for the main body frame 3 .
  • a horizontal cut which is wider than it is long is provided at an upper end portion of a front surface of the main body frame 3 . With this cut, a tray opening 6 is provided through which the tray 5 is loaded and unloaded.
  • the plate 4 is formed of a metal in view of an improvement in strength of the main body frame 3 and taking measures against, for example, unnecessary radiation to the disk unit 1 .
  • the plate 4 is supported by a step portion 3 a ( FIG. 3 ) provided inside an upper portion of the main body frame 3 and is inserted into the upper portion of the main body frame 3 , and four corners of the plate 4 are fixed to the main body frame 3 with screws 7 .
  • a front end portion of the plate 4 (excluding both ends thereof) are bent downward and are located on an inner surface (a rear surface) of an upper edge frame described below, to form a bent portion 4 a which is a backing member for reinforcement.
  • a damper (disk clamper) 8 is attached to a position which is closer to the front of the plate 4 and faces the turntable.
  • the damper 8 and the turntable sandwich and hold a disk when the turntable attached to the chassis is lifted by the inclining action of the chassis so that the disk placed on the tray 5 is held up.
  • the damper 8 is freely rotated as with general disk clampers, and clamps a rotating disk on the turntable using a magnetic attraction force generated by a magnet provided in the damper 8 and a magnetic material of the turntable. Note that the damper 8 is attached to the plate 4 , leaving a small gap (clearance) in a vertical direction therebetween so that a rotating disk can be allowed to slightly wobble due to a warp or the like.
  • the tray 5 is different from the conventional tray 103 of FIGS. 5 and 6 in that, as illustrated in FIG. 3 , a protrusion-like extending portion 5 b is integrally formed with a front end portion 5 a of the tray 5 , and the extending portion 5 b uniformly extends from the whole front end portion 5 a so that an upper edge of the extending portion 5 b is higher than an upper edge of the tray opening 6 .
  • An upper edge frame 3 a for the tray opening 6 is provided and integrally formed with the main body frame 3 .
  • a lower edge portion of the upper edge frame 3 a is bent toward the inside of the main body frame 3 (in a rear direction of FIG. 3 ), i.e., the upper edge frame 3 a has substantially an L-shape cross-section.
  • the extending portion 5 b provided at the front end portion 5 a of the tray 5 externally covers and closes the tray opening 6 .
  • the extending portion 5 b of the tray 5 is located in front of the upper edge frame 3 a of the main body frame 3 , overlapping each other in a front-to-rear direction at an upper edge portion of the tray opening 6 .
  • the double structure having the overlap in the front-to-rear direction provides both a function of preventing pieces of a disk broken during rotation from being thrown out through the tray opening 6 and a dustproof function with respect to the inside of the unit casing 2 .
  • the bent portion 4 a of the metal plate 4 is provided on the rear surface of the upper edge frame 3 a for the purpose of reinforcement, whereby the bent portion 4 a further prevents broken pieces of a disk from being thrown out through the tray opening 6 .
  • the extending portion 5 b of the tray 5 and the upper edge frame 3 a of the main body frame 3 form the double structure having the overlap in the front-to-rear direction to reliably close the tray opening 6 . Therefore, for example, when a disk which is clamped on the turntable which is rotated at a high speed of about 9000 rpm is broken due to damage or the like in the unit casing 2 , and broken pieces of the disk are scattered at considerably high speed, the double structure in which the extending portion 5 b and the upper edge frame 3 a overlap each other can reliably prevent the broken disk pieces from being thrown out.
  • the bent portion 4 a formed of a metal provided on the rear surface of the upper edge frame 3 a can further provide a sturdy protection structure against a strike force of the broken disk pieces, thereby more reliably providing the prevention effect.
  • the double structure blocks dust from entering a gap between the tray 5 and the tray opening 6 , thereby making it possible to provide a dustproof effect.

  • the rack loading (not shown) linked to the tray 5 is slid in a direction perpendicular to the moving direction of the tray 5 in association with the loading action of the tray 5 .
  • a front end portion of the chassis (not shown) attached to the main body frame 3 is inclined upward using a rear end portion thereof linked to the main body frame 3 as a pivot point in association with the sliding action of the rack loading, so that the chassis, which was in the inclined position when the tray 5 was unloaded, is moved into a horizontal position when the tray 5 is loaded.
  • the turntable, the pickup unit and the like are attached to the chassis.
  • the disk placed on the tray 5 is held up slightly by the turntable due to the inclining action of the chassis.
  • the disk is sandwiched by the turntable and the damper 8 in a manner which allows the disk to freely rotate.
  • the disk is in a position of an imaginary disk DK indicated with a dash-dot-dot line in FIG. 3 , i.e., is held at a position having a height of the double structure of the extending portion 5 b and the upper edge frame 3 a.
  • the turntable is driven and rotated so that the disk is rotated at a high speed of, for example, 9000 rpm.
  • information is read (reproduced) from or written (recorded) onto the disk using a well-known optical technique.
  • the extending portion 5 b provided at the front end of the tray 5 and the upper edge frame 3 a provided on the front surface of the main body frame 3 overlap each other in the front-to-rear direction as described above, so that the double structure having the overlap can reliably close the tray opening 6 with substantially no gap. Therefore, even if a disk rotating at high speed is broken in the disk unit 1 , broken pieces thereof are not thrown out of the disk unit 1 . Thus, according to this structure, there is substantially no risk that suddenly broken disk pieces are thrown out through the tray door 13 toward the front of the electronic apparatus 10 , resulting in considerably high safety.
  • the bent portion 4 a of the plate 4 is provided on the rear surface of the upper edge frame, so that it is possible to more reliably prevent from broken disk pieces from being thrown out of the disk unit 1 , resulting in a further improvement in safety.
  • the extending portion 5 b, the upper edge frame 3 a, and the bent portion 4 a are integrally formed with the tray 5 , the main body frame 3 , and the plate 4 , which are essential parts of the disk unit 1 , respectively. Therefore, the number of parts is not increased, and assembly is as easy as the conventional art. In addition, the double structure does not have an influence on the height of the disk unit 1 , and does not hinder the reduction of thickness of the disk unit 1 .
  • a simple and inexpensive structure which does not hinder the reduction of thickness can be used to provide a means which prevents broken disk pieces from being thrown out through the tray opening 6 and is also dustproof, thereby making it possible to reliably prevent broken disk pieces from being thrown out of the disk unit 1 , and provide the dustproof effect to the disk unit 1 when the tray is housed.
  • the inexpensive structure the safety, reliability and the like of the electronic apparatus 10 comprising the disk unit 1 can be improved.
  • the tray 5 , the extending portion 5 b, the main body frame 3 and the upper edge frame 3 a are integrally formed using a molded synthetic resin, advantageously resulting in a practical and more inexpensive product.
